The story

Midspan Vertigo opens on a deep round kick locked to 127 BPM, the reese sub rolling underneath like a held breath. A hushed female voice enters low in the mix, chanting in Sanskrit syllables that read more like a texture than a lyric, phrased in long keening lines instead of pop hooks. Mellotron choir pads swell around it, warm and slightly detuned, while the 909 kit keeps its hats soft and off-beat so nothing above the kick ever bites.

A hypnotic 16th-note arpeggiator threads through the second section, trading phrases with dark detuned stabs before the track pulls back into a stripped breakdown of arp and pad alone. The chant returns here, closer and more exposed, before the sidechain pump brings the kick and sub back in for the drop. The groove swings mechanically rather than snapping straight, giving the midsection a slightly unstable, tilting feel that matches the title.

The mix stays clean and uncluttered even as layers stack, with the modular drone providing a low constant hum under the arpeggios. Toward the close, the arp and chant trade the lead one last time across a wide stereo field before a long DJ-friendly fade lets the sub bleed out on its own. Nothing resolves sharply; it just recedes, the way it arrived.
